Compal Electronics registered an important increase in tablet shipments proportion in early 2013, from 4% in 2012 to 10% in January-February this year. The proportion is expected to increase even further in the second half of the year, according to supply chain makers.
The increase of the past 2 month was generated by the fact that Compal started shipping 7 inch tablets to Acer, according to sources. Compal has been competing for ODM orders for 10 inch tablets from Acer as well. Compal has also received orders for a 7 inch Kindle Fire from Amazon and also orders for HP tablets. Kindle Fire shipments from Compal start in Q3 2013 and the company aims to ship 8 to 10 million slates this year, 6 times more than in 2012, which is impressive growth for any company. What will the other ODMs do to counter their rise? Probably lower prices…
